If I were required to provide free eyewear, I would stick a pair of winkease to the bed and sell eyewear...it is unsanitary, totally unbelievable that a State would require a business to provide anything for free when they are paying for it, and down right unprofessional. I would maybe price my packages to include the use of winkease if I had to, but I WOULD NOT include eyewear that had to be sanitized, I would provide disposable....providing eyewear to me is like providing spa panties then washing them and letting someone else use them...TOTALLY UNACCEPTABLE!

The provision of service is just that, providing the service to the customer. Providing product is not customer service. Goggles which is a product is a tangeble item, customer service is not a product or a tangeble item. Products cost money, customer service does not. Let's not get the two confused.

This argument is as old as this industry. The need to provide eyewear is just that, provide or make available. It has nothing to do with providing it at no cost. ( unless it specifically reads that as it does in OH)
